2021-01-17 16:48:05 +08:00
|
|
|
syntax = "proto3";
|
|
|
|
|
option go_package = "./pb";
|
|
|
|
|
|
|
|
|
|
package pb;
|
|
|
|
|
|
2021-01-25 16:41:30 +08:00
|
|
|
import "models/model_node.proto";
|
|
|
|
|
import "models/model_node_cluster.proto";
|
2021-01-17 16:48:05 +08:00
|
|
|
|
|
|
|
|
// 节点相关同步任务
|
|
|
|
|
message NodeTask {
|
|
|
|
|
int64 id = 1;
|
|
|
|
|
string type = 2;
|
|
|
|
|
bool isDone = 3;
|
|
|
|
|
bool isOk = 4;
|
|
|
|
|
string error = 5;
|
|
|
|
|
int64 updatedAt = 6;
|
2021-11-11 14:17:45 +08:00
|
|
|
int64 version = 7;
|
|
|
|
|
bool isPrimary = 8; // 是否为主节点,非主节点稍等再同步有利于提升同步速度
|
2022-01-19 22:15:52 +08:00
|
|
|
int64 serverId = 9;
|
2021-01-17 16:48:05 +08:00
|
|
|
|
|
|
|
|
Node node = 30;
|
|
|
|
|
NodeCluster nodeCluster = 31;
|
2022-01-19 22:15:52 +08:00
|
|
|
NodeCluster server = 32;
|
2021-01-17 16:48:05 +08:00
|
|
|
}
|